About 4 Manor Garth
4 Manor Garth is a two-bedroom mid-terrace house in Seamer, Middlesbrough, Middlesbrough (TS9 5GD). It has a recorded floor area of 62 m² (around 667 sq ft), construction records dating it to 2003-2006 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(October 2025) shows a C (score 71). The recommended improvements would lift it to A (score 95), a 2-band jump. Main heating runs on oil.
It hasn't traded since July 2004, a hold of 22 years that's notably long for the area. 2 planning records sit against the property, 1 approved, 1 refused. Past consents include an extension and a conservatory,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Across 2003–2004, sale prices on this property compounded at 32%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£209,000 is 26.7% above the 2004 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£247/sq ft) was about 21.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 62 m² it's 18.5%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(76 m² median across 6 EPCs).
